Engineering Bacteria for Therapeutic Protein Production

My research focuses on engineering the central enzyme involved in the glycosylation process to better understand its mechanism and enhance glycosylation efficiency. The ultimate goal is to apply these optimized systems to produce therapeutic glycoproteins, including antibodies, single-chain variable fragments (scFvs), conjugate vaccines, and other protein-based biologics.
